Product Description This boxed set provides everything you need to prepare for your CompTIA Security+ certification, including full coverage of all exam objectives, exercises to hone your real-world skills, and a concise review for that last minute test prep. The set includes CompTIA Security+ Study Guide, Third Edition, covering all exam objectives in a systematic approach; Security Administrator Street Smarts: A Real World Guide to CompTIA Security+ Skills, with key information and practice organized around the actual scenarios you'll face in the field; and Security+Fast Pass, a concise review tool.

Good general overview July 21, 2008 From a high level overview perspective, the certification kit contains valuable content. However, when digging deeper, there are annoying technical inaccuracies throughout the text. For example, it indicates that the public key is utilized to digitally sign messages when it is actually the private key which is utilized for digital signatures.

I PASSED USING THIS KIT! April 9, 2008 5 out of 5 found this review helpful
I highly recommend this kit to anyone preparing to take the Security+ exam. I did it by reading the entire Security+ Study Guide while testing myself chapter by chapter using the CDs test engine (also included on the CD is the entire book in PDF format which can be quite convenient). Then I moved onto the Fast Pass book which reinforced what I already knew from the previous book. Also included in the Fast Pass book is another CD with a test engine on it (unfortunately no pdf of the book on this one though). That's really all I did. I studied for about 8-10 hours a day for about 11 days and on day 12 took the exam and passed; I'm now a CompTIA Security+ certified IT Professional!
